North Koreans have unprecedented talks with South’s MPs
Senior North Korean communist party officials held an unprecedented meeting with South Korean parliamentarians on Tuesday but skirted talks on Pyongyang’s pursuit of nuclear weapons and international efforts to stop it. Kim Ki-nam, who is also a vice chairman of the North’s body overseeing ties with the South, met the speaker of South Korea’s parliament and legislative leaders.
